What are AI tools for SEO?
Previously, "AI SEO" was often associated with content spinners that repurposed existing articles. Modern AI tools for SEO are more advanced and can assist with the entire process, from strategy to publication.
They usually fit into a few main categories, depending on the problem they address:
-
Content creation and optimization: This is a common application. These tools can write researched articles from a keyword, build detailed content briefs, or help optimize existing content to match search intent.
-
Keyword research and clustering: AI can assist in finding topics and organizing them into content pillars, which helps in creating a more cohesive content strategy.
-
Technical SEO: Some tools use AI for technical site audits. They can identify crawl errors, suggest schema markup, and point out other backend issues so search engines can more easily crawl a site.
-
Generative engine optimization (GEO): A more recent development is GEO, which focuses on getting content featured in AI answer engines like Google AI Overviews, Perplexity, and ChatGPT. Certain tools are now built to help optimize for this and track performance.

1. eesel AI blog writer

The eesel AI blog writer is a content generation platform designed to produce complete, SEO-optimized blog posts from a keyword. The output includes a logical structure, headings, introduction, conclusion, and FAQs. It is also optimized for AI engines like ChatGPT and Perplexity.

The tool is designed to address the challenge of creating high-quality content at scale. It aims to deliver articles that are close to publish-ready by automatically generating and adding images, embedding relevant YouTube videos, and incorporating quotes from Reddit to add authenticity.
Pros and cons:
-
Pros: Creates comprehensive, context-aware content, saving time on research, writing, and asset creation. It offers a fast workflow from keyword to a complete article.
-
Cons: It's focused on content generation. If you need a tool for deep technical audits or complex backlink analysis, you'll need to pair it with something else.

2. Semrush
Semrush is a comprehensive digital marketing platform that has integrated AI across its toolkit. Its features include keyword research, site audits, and an AI Visibility Toolkit for tracking brand presence in AI-generated answers.
Semrush is suitable for data-driven SEO professionals looking for an all-in-one solution. The platform's AI features, such as the AI Visibility reports, supplement its existing tools. It allows users to track performance in both traditional and AI-powered search results.
Pros and cons:
-
Pros: Offers a wide breadth of features and access to a large database of keywords, backlinks, and competitor data.
-
Cons: The platform can be complex for beginners, and the pricing may be more suitable for larger teams.

3. Surfer SEO
Surfer SEO focuses on on-page optimization. Its Content Editor analyzes top-ranking pages for a target keyword and provides real-time suggestions on keyword inclusion, article structure, and word count. The platform also includes an AI Tracker to monitor brand visibility in AI search engines.
This tool is useful for refining human-written drafts or updating existing content. Its live "Content Score" provides writers with a data-backed target for optimization. The AI Tracker feature adds functionality for managing both on-page SEO and GEO performance.
Pros and cons:
-
Pros: Provides data-driven guidance for on-page factors and includes a feature to track visibility in AI search.
-
Cons: If you follow its suggestions too rigidly, you can risk over-optimizing your content and making it sound robotic. Also, the AI Tracker is an add-on for the base plan.

4. Frase
Frase is designed to accelerate the content research and briefing process with a focus on both SEO and GEO. By entering a keyword, it analyzes the SERPs to generate a detailed brief that includes competitor headings, common questions, and topic gaps.
This tool can save time for content managers and strategists by automating parts of the research process. A key feature is its dual scoring system for SEO and GEO, which helps users structure content for performance in both traditional search and AI engines.
Pros and cons:
-
Pros: Quickly creates structured, data-driven outlines and briefs. The dual optimization focus is suitable for modern content strategies.
-
Cons: Its keyword data isn't as deep as what you'd find in specialized tools like Semrush, and it's primarily focused on the pre-writing and optimization phases of content production.

5. Rankscale.ai
Rankscale.ai is a specialized Generative Engine Optimization (GEO) tool. It focuses on tracking a brand's visibility, sentiment, and ranking within AI answer engines like ChatGPT, Perplexity, and Google AI Overviews for specific keywords.
Tracking traditional Google rankings may not be sufficient as the search landscape evolves. Rankscale provides granular data to help understand performance in an AI-driven search environment. The tool is designed to help with future-proofing an SEO strategy by showing how AI models perceive brand and content.
Pros and cons:
-
Pros: Specializes in GEO tracking. The flexible pay-as-you-go model is suitable for targeted campaigns.
-
Cons: It's a niche tool. It doesn't offer the broad features of a full SEO platform, so you won't find keyword research or technical audit tools here.

6. Search Atlas
Search Atlas is an all-in-one SEO platform that combines standard SEO features with a heavy emphasis on AI automation. This includes its "OTTO SEO" agent, which can automate technical site fixes, and its LLM Visibility tool for tracking your presence in AI search.
This platform is an option for teams looking to consolidate their tool stack. It provides features to track AI visibility and an AI agent to deploy technical fixes.
Pros and cons:
-
Pros: Can replace multiple tools with a single subscription and offers unique automation features.
-
Cons: As a newer platform, some users have noted a bit of a learning curve to get the hang of everything it can do. It's also priced more for teams than for solo users or freelancers.
